Minutes: November 22nd, 2005
 

     Regular meeting of the Catawba Island Township Trustees was November 22, 2005 in the conference room with all present; also Pat Cerny, Jack DeVore, Reggie Langford, Rod Belden, Paul Berlin,  Sandusky Fire Chief, Paul Ricci, Huron Fire Chief and Barbara Hargrave from EHOVE.

     William Rofkar opened the meeting with the Pledge of Allegiance. Paul Berlin,  Sandusky Fire Chief did a power point presentation on Firelands Public Safety Training Center and Barbara Hargrave reported on how money was raised for this training center.

      A motion was made by Gary Mortus and seconded by Robert Schroeder to approve the minutes of the November 7th meeting and the Land Use public hearing as submitted and will be posted.  All voted aye.  A motion was made by Robert Schroeder and seconded by Gary Mortus to pay the bills in the amount of $42,245.68.  All voted aye.

Correspondence included letter from Charles Pogan regarding Mon Ami loud noise, Ottawa County Engineer’s Office including $4000.00 check for participation in the County-Township Cooperative Road Program, Columbia Gas Company including “Person in Charge” form updating emergency information, Ohio Public Employees Retirement System regarding employee rate increase for 2006, Hylant Insurance including renewal policy and check for third quarter motel tax $3574.47 from County Auditor.

      Reggie Langford stated since he volunteered for the gypsy moth project and supposedly am under the Park Board volunteers, would it be feasible to volunteer to help the Township employees with the brush and leaf pickups next year?  Bill Rofkar stated you would not have to go under the Park Board you would just be considered a part time employee without pay.  Gary Mortus stated the only concern would be if you would be covered under Township insurance and will check on that.

     Robert Schroeder stated Bob Rogers would like new patches and presented quote on different number of patches and purchase of 200 patches was approved.  David Downing asked about the two tires stored in the old fire station if he could have them and this was approved .   Fire Department has been having training on Monday nights.

     Gary Mortus stated Mon Ami removed the sign and then put the limosine service sign up and am opposed to having any sign in the road right-of-way which is Township property.  Bill Rofkar stated it is in the minutes of a previous Board of Trustees that Mon Ami was allowed to put up the sign for the Glass Works.  Concerns him that a lot of money was spent for this sign that they assumed would replace the old sign so would be inclined to say if the past Board allowed it they should be able to put the sign there.  Bob Schroeder stated they are just trying to get away with any thing just like when they put that new addition they did not have a Zoning permit until Pat went after them to get one.

Pat Cerny stated they came in the office about the sign and stated they owned that strip between the roads and they were advised that is Township property.

     Gary Mortus stated the web page of the Land Use hearing is up and running.  Closing on the Vollmer property is tomorrow at Hartung Title.

     William Rofkar stated according to the Prosecuting Attorney it should show in the minutes that on October 5, 2005 Helmut Wuersig, a Township employee, was disciplined for working a side construction job while on medical leave and was served this day off without pay which was the result of the executive session held on September 29, 2005.  In regard to the noise at Mon Ami he talked to John Kronberg and as recently as October they were installing sound proof panels to reduce the noise in the new addition. Discussed the outside music and they are doing the same thing as CIC to reduce the sound.

     A motion was made by Gary Mortus and seconded by Robert Schroeder to adjourn at 9:00 p.m..   All voted aye.
